7 Gatsby.js Online Courses for Beginners in 2024

My favorite online courses to learn Gatsby from Udemy, Pluralsight, Coursera, and FreeCodecamp. The list contains both best and free courses for beginners

javinpaul
Javarevisited
10 min readApr 13, 2021

--

best online courses to learn Gatsby for Beginners
image_Credit — The Gatsby Masterclass Udemy

Hello guys, if you want to learn Gatsby in 2024 and looking for the best online courses to learn Gatsby then you have come to the right place. In the past, I have shared the best React courses and today, I am going to share the best Gatsby courses for beginners, an awesome framework to create static websites using React.

If you don’t know, Gatsby is a JavaScript framework for creating blazing fast websites and web applications. It is powered by React and GraphQL and it gives you everything you need to build and launch your next project, even a progressive web application or often known as PWA.

The gatsby.js has become significantly popular in recent years and it popularly increased along with React.js, the de facto leader of the fronted development framework.

In other words, Gatsby.js is a react-based static site generator that is powered by GraphQL. Generally, it is used to give an enjoyable development experience by combining the best parts of React.js, react-router, Webpack, GraphQL, and other useful front-end tools.

Having knowledge of Gatsby will increase your value as a React developer. In this article, we will list the top five courses that will help you learn gatsby.js.

By the way, A good knowledge of React.js goes a long way in using Gatsby effectively, if you have not familiar with React.js then I highly recommend you first go through a comprehensive React course like Modern React with Redux [2024 Udpdate] by Stephen Grider on Udemy.

This is an excellent course to learn React in-depth and I highly recommend it to anyone who wants to learn Reactjs and it covers all essential React concepts like Redux, React Router, Webpack, and React Hooks.

7 Best Online Courses to Learn Gatsby in 2024

Here is a list of the best online courses to learn Gatsby from scratch. These courses have been created by experts and trusted by thousands of developers around the world. They are offered by websites like Udemy, Coursera, and Pluralsight and you can also join them to learn Gatsby in depth.

1. Gatsby V3 Tutorial and Projects Course [Udemy Best Course]

If you want to learn gatsby in detail, then “Gatsby Tutorial and Projects Course” at udemy is a perfect choice. Created by John Smilga, It is the best selling as well as the most popular Gatsby course at Udemy. The course can be divided into two parts.

In the first part, there are several sections in which the instructor explains everything about gatsby and how to use it with React.js to create websites.

The second part is solely dedicated to creating a project using whatever is learned during the first part. The instructor deeps dive into both parts and explain everything without any rush.

Requirements

  • Basic understanding of react

This is a beginner-level course and it is for those individuals who want to learn Gatsby in detail. The course is huge as the total video content is over thirty-seven hours. So choose this course, if you are ready to give proper time to it.

Here is the link to join this awesome Gatsby course Gatsby V3 Tutorial and Projects Course

best online courses to learn Gatsby on Udemy

2. Gatsby JS and Firebase: HYBRID Gatsby real-time + static sites

This is another best-selling gatsby course at udemy. In this course, you will learn gatsby and how to set up gatsby for implementing pages. The course also explains how to use firebase for the server-side with gatsby.

Requirements

  • Understanding of React
  • Understanding of git and terminal commands
  • Knowledge of NPM

The courses properly describe the benefits of using gatsby. It is an intermediate-level with total video content of nearly six hours. Other important concepts covered in this course are React hooks with gatsby, cloud functions, storage, Auth, and GraphQL.

Here is the link to join this courseGatsby JS and Firebase

best online course to learn Gatsby

3. GatsbyJS: Getting Started [Pluralsight Best course]

This is one of the best courses at Pluralsight for learning gatsby. This course covers core concepts that are used with gatsby to create modern static websites.

The instructor starts with the basics of gatsby and JAMstack, and then gradually moving to use gatsby with react. In the end, the instructor describes the use of GraphQL with gatsby. So overall this course covers all the basic core concepts of gatsby.

And, here are key skills you will learn in this course

  1. How to create static websites with Gatsby
  2. How to create reusable React components
  3. Working with Gatsby’s plugin
  4. Using GraphQL to query for data

It is a brief beginner-level course with total video content of more than two hours. So if you know a little bit of React.js and want to grab the basics of gatsby with React and GraphQL, then this course is perfect for you.

Here is the link to join this course GatsbyJS: Getting Started

best Gatsby coures on Pluralsight

By the way, you would need a Pluralsight membership to join this course which costs around $29 per month or $299 per year (14% discount). I highly recommend this subscription to all programmers as it provides instant access to more than 7000+ online courses to learn any tech skill. Alternatively, you can also can also use their 10-day-free-pass to watch this course for FREE.

And, all Pluralsight courses are free this month as part of their Free April program, a great time to learn something new like Gatsby with Pluralsight.

4. Gatsby JS: Build static sites with React WordPress & GraphQL

If you want to learn how to create websites using Gatsby with WordPress as a backend, then the “Gatsby JS: Build static sites with React WordPress and GraphQL” online course at Udemy is the best choice.

In this hands-on and up-to-date Gatsby course, the instructor explains how to use the Gatsby with react and GraphQL in the front-end and WordPress as a backend.

It is a beginner-level course with total video content of four hours. If you don’t have any experience in creating websites, this course is the best for you. You will learn how wot create websites using WordPress, GraphQL, and Gatsby.

Requirements

  • Basic understanding of react

If you are someone who knows a bit of React and wants to build websites using Gatsby then this is the perfect course for you and you can buy in just $10 on Udemy sales which happen every now and then.

Here is the link to join this Gatsby courseGatsby JS: Build static sites with React WordPress & GraphQL

best Gatsby course on Udemy

5. Learning Gatsby.js [LinkedIn Learning]

This is another hands-on course to learn Gatsby.js on LinkedIn Learning. It’s like a crash course where you will learn is an extremely brief course that explains how to create fast websites using Gatsby.

Requirements

  • Basic understanding of react

If you want to learn how to build fast websites with Gatsby without getting into much detail, then choose this course.

As mentioned, the course extremely short with total video content of less than one hour. It is a beginner-level course, but it's good to start with as you will learn the basics and build something cool.

Here is the link to join this course Learning Gatsby.js

best linkedin learning course to learn Gatsby.js

By the way, you would need a LinkedIn Learning membership to watch this course which costs around $19.99 per month but you can also watch this course for FREE by taking their 1-month-free-trail which is a great way to explore their 17500+ online courses on the latest technology.

6. The Great Gatsby Bootcamp — Full Gatsby.js Tutorial Course [FREE]

This is a completely free tutorial course to learn Gatsby on FreeCodeCamp’s YouTube channel. Unlike other free courses this 4. 5 hours long Gatsby course is up-to-date, comprehensive, and engaging, and why not, it’s created by Andrew Mead, one of my favorite Udemy instructors and author of best Node. JS course on Udemy.

Gatsby is a framework for creating blazing fast websites and web applications. Powered by React and GraphQL, Gatsby gives you everything you need to build and launch your next project.

In this tutorial, you will learn everything you need to build and launch your first site with Gatsby. You’ll build a website from scratch and learn how to get it deployed to production.

You can watch this free Gatsby Course on YouTube or right here —

7. Creating a Personal Site with Gatsby [Coursera Project]

This is another awesome project-based course from Coursera. If you know, Courser has started a guided project where you will build something along with the instructor in a guided, step-by-step way and In this 2-hour long project-based course, you will learn how to create a personal website with Gatsby.

Here are the key skills you will learn along the way:
1. Learn about the project structure of a Gatsby Project
2. Learn how to create and style layout templates for pages on our website
3. Learn how to publish our site on Netlify

This guided project is for anyone who has a basic knowledge of HTML, CSS, and intermediate JavaScript. If you want to publish your site for free on Github you should also have a Github account.

Here is the link to join this project Creating a Personal Site with Gatsby

best Coursera Project to learn Gatsby

By the way, If you are planning to join multiple Coursera courses or specializations then consider taking the Coursera Plus subscription which provides you unlimited access to their most popular courses, specialization, professional certificate, and guided projects.

That’s all about the best and free online courses to learn Gatsby in 2024. React is in demand and to increase your value as a react developer, you should try learning Gatsby. If you have a proper understanding of React.js, then it won’t be much difficult to understand Gatsby. In this article, we have listed the top five courses that will help you learn Gatsby.

These courses also have additional concepts such as GraphQL, Firebase, and WordPress. These courses are selected from top educational websites, Udemy, and Pluralsight. So go through the list and choose accordingly.

Other Web Development Articles and Tutorials you may like

Thanks for reading this article so far. If you like these best Gatsby Online courses then please share them with your friends and colleagues. If you have any questions or feedback then please drop a note.

If you know a great Gatsby resource that is not on this list but should be then please drop a note and I’ll include it into this list.

P. S. — A good knowledge of React.js goes a long way in using Gatsby effectively, if you have not familiar with React.js then I highly recommend you first go through a comprehensive React course React — The Complete Guide by Maximilian Schwarzmuller on Udemy. This is an outstanding course to learn React in-depth and I highly recommend it to anyone who wants to learn Reactjs.

--

--

javinpaul
Javarevisited

I am Java programmer, blogger, working on Java, J2EE, UNIX, FIX Protocol. I share Java tips on http://javarevisited.blogspot.com and http://java67.com